Timeline:
This timeline shows a graph from 1996 to 2015 of Slovenia. No data until 1995. Number of actual observations by date: 20.
Source name:
World Development Indicators
Source organization:
World Tourism Organization, Yearbook of Tourism Statistics, Compendium of Tourism Statistics and data files.
Categories, topics:
Private Sector, Trade
Last updated:
apr 23, 2017
